MR2 Repairs

Jonn has been continuing his work on our 1992 Toyota MR2. He has stripped and fitted a new fuel filter. He has also drained the automatic transmission and removed the sump and filter. These were cleaned before being refitted and torqued to 10nm. The nearside front ball joint was stripped and removed ready for replacement. […]

Toyota MR2 Initial Inspection

John has finished up the report. He has stripped and cleaned nearside front brake and found the sliders have seized. Remove and free off before reassembling. Wire brush all flexi hose ferrules. Strip alarm wiring. Trace through car and disconnect from loom. Cut wires and remove complete system. Check that car still starts and runs, […]
